Cleaning Your Wheels: A Sweet Solution

One of the most compelling reasons to use Coca-Cola on your wheels is its ability to act as a cleaning agent. This carbonated beverage contains phosphoric acid, which is effective at breaking down stubborn stains and grime. Traveling solo means you might not have someone to help you tackle mundane tasks like cleaning your car. So, having a shortcut like Coca-Cola can be handy. Just pour a bit on those dirty rims, let it sit for a few minutes, and watch how easily the dirt and brake dust come off. Rust Removal and Protection

Beyond just cleaning, Coca-Cola can also play a role in rust removal. If your wheels are showing signs of corrosion, the acids in Coca-Cola serve as a mild rust remover. Although you might need to engage in some scrubbing post-application, the initial breakdown of rust by the drink can save you time and energy.
